Chelsea have won the Premier League trophy for the third time in six seasons after thrashing Wigan 8-0.

The Premier League's final day turned into a procession after Nicolas Anelka gave Chelsea the lead after five minute against Wigan.

And though Manchester United comfortably defeated Stoke City, they were left to rue what might have been. Indeed the only real fireworks at Old Trafford occured before the kicked when anti-Glazer protestors let off a smoke bomb outside the club shop.

Chelsea have scored 103 goals in their 38 games - a Premier League record, while they have now scored 25 goals in their last five home games.

Arsenal secured third place thanks to a 4-0 victory against Fulham, who rested several senior players ahead of Wednesday's Europa League final against Atletico Madrid.

Tottenham's season finished on a low note when they were beaten 4-2 at Burnley despite taking a 2-0 lead.

Wigan actually began brightly at Stamford Bridge, but Chelsea's nerves were settled when Anelka volleyed past Mike Pollitt to put them ahead.

And the game was put to bed when Frank Lampard scored the second goal from penalty spot after being pulled down by Gary Caldwell, who was sent off.

Anelka and Saloman Kalou stretched the lead after the break, while Didier Drogba added three late goals to win the golden boot ahead of Wayne Rooney.

Rooney failed to score in the 4-0 win against Stoke, with the goals coming from Darren Fletcher, Ryan Giggs, Park Ji-sung and a Danny Higginbottom own goal.
